Shake maps are not used to predict where shaking is likely to occur in a future earthquake. Shake maps are produced after an earthquake has occurred to provide information about the intensity and distribution of ground shaking that has already taken place. They are based on recorded data from seismometers and other instruments and are used to assess the impact of the earthquake, identify areas of higher shaking intensity, and aid in emergency response and recovery efforts. Shake maps are a valuable tool for understanding the effects of an earthquake that has already happened but are not intended for predicting future earthquakes or the locations where shaking is likely to occur.
